Summary Description::

Provide individual and group counseling for students with academic, career, and personal concerns. Conduct student orientation and advisement sessions and help students in developing and achieving Individual Educational Plans.

Representative Duties and Responsibilities::

Conduct student orientation and advisement sessions and help students in developing and achieving individual educational plans. Assist students in defining personal and educational goals. Create an environment conducive to student development, self-awareness, and self-direction. Develop proficiency and maintain competency in the use of computer applications used in counseling, teaching, and articulation-related activities. Participate in general faculty functions related to the educational process and in-service programs. Work with colleagues to develop and maintain quality counseling programs for students. Assignment may include day, evening, or weekend shifts. Be able to perform duties as assigned.

Minimum Qualifications::

The successful candidate must meet one of the following criteria:
1. Master’s degree or higher in counseling, rehabilitation counseling, clinical psychology, educational psychology, counseling psychology, guidance counseling, educational counseling, social work, or career development, marriage and family therapy, or marriage, family and child counseling from an accredited college or university; OR
2. A Bachelor’s degree in one of the above listed degrees and a California License as a Marriage and Family Therapist (MFT; OR
3. A combination of education and experience that is at least the equivalent of item 1 above (candidates making application on the basis of equivalency must complete all Equivalency questions on their application in addition to all other required materials); OR
4. Valid California Community College instructor credential appropriate to the subject per Education Code 87355 (issued prior to July 1, 1990).

The South Orange County Community College District, founded in 1967, is one of 72 community college districts in California. It is a multi-campus district comprised of Saddleback College in the City of Mission Viejo, Irvine Valley College (IVC) in the City of Irvine, and the Advanced Technology & Education Park (ATEP) in the City of Tustin. With its strong ties to the 25 communities it serves, South Orange County Community College District links higher education to the quality of life and economic vitality of Orange County while helping generations of residents to fulfill their learning aspirations. South Orange County Community College District currently serves over 40,000 students each semester and employs more than 2,500 faculty and staff.

Saddleback College and Irvine Valley College are accredited, offering associate degrees and providing academic major prerequisites that are transferable to four-year colleges and universities.
